← Zpět

Jak jsem si postavil blog generator

Měl jsem sbírku cursor stories – dokumenty o spolupráci s AI, které jsem chtěl transformovat na blog posty. Ale manuálně to přepisovat? To by trvalo věčnost. Potřeboval jsem systematický způsob, jak z těchto technických dokumentů vytvořit osobní, čitelné příběhy v mém tónu hlasu.

Rozhodl jsem se postavit si prompt, který to udělá automaticky. Jeden příkaz a mám blog post. S tykáním, s czenglish, se správnou typografií. Všechno.

Problém, který jsem řešil

Měl jsem 45 cursor stories ve složce. Každá dokumentovala nějakou spolupráci s AI – od vytvoření design systému až po automatizaci reportů. Chtěl jsem z nich udělat blog posty, ale manuální přepisování by bylo pain.

Problém byl v tom, že stories jsou technické dokumenty. Mají checklisty, case studies, knowledge base sekce. Ale blog posty potřebují být osobní, v mém tónu hlasu. S tykáním, s czenglish, s osobními příběhy.

Plus jsem chtěl, aby se automaticky přidávaly do blog indexu s kategorií CURSOR. A aby měly správnou českou typografii – pevné mezery pro předložky, čísla s jednotkami, titulky. Všechno.

Jak jsem ho vyřešil

Rozhodl jsem se vytvořit Cursor command prompt. Prompt, který vezme story soubor a transformuje ho na HTML blog post. Se všemi pravidly – tone of voice, česká typografie, HTML formát, automatická aktualizace indexu.

Nejprve jsem si přečetl existující materiály – example-blog.md, tone of voice, české typografické pravidla. Potom jsem navrhl strukturu promptu s jasnými sekcemi. Každá sekce má svůj účel – tone of voice, typografie, HTML formát, proces.

Vytvořil jsem první příklad blog postu z MD Share story. A zjistil jsem, že prompt funguje, ale potřebuje úpravy. Například jsem nejprve vytvořil verzi bez nadpisů sekcí, protože example-blog.md je neměl. Ale Tomáš chtěl nadpisy zachovat – example byl jen příklad obsahu, ne formátu.

Po 7 iteracích jsem měl kompletní prompt. Od základního promptu s tone of voice až po finální verzi s automatickou aktualizací index.html a podporou pro českou typografii.

Jak to funguje v praxi

Teď když chci transformovat story na blog post, jednoduše spustím command s názvem story souboru. Prompt automaticky:

1. Přečte story, tone of voice, typografická pravidla
2. Transformuje story na blog post v mém tónu hlasu
3. Aplikuje českou typografii (pevné mezery ` ` kde je potřeba)
4. Vytvoří HTML soubor ve správném formátu
5. Aktualizuje index.html – přidá nový článek na začátek seznamu s kategorií CURSOR

Jeden příkaz. Všechno automatizované. Od typografie až po přidání do indexu.

Co jsem se naučil

Struktura promptu je klíčová. Dobře navržený prompt s jasnými sekcemi umožňuje konzistentní výsledky. Každá sekce má svůj účel a jasné instrukce.

Iterativní testování odhaluje nedorozumění. První příklad blog postu byl vytvořený bez nadpisů sekcí, protože example-blog.md je neměl. Ale chtěl jsem nadpisy zachovat – example byl jen příklad obsahu, ne formátu. To ukazuje, že i s dobrými referenčními soubory je potřeba testovat a upravovat.

Automatizace zvyšuje hodnotu. Nejenže prompt generuje HTML blog post, ale i automaticky aktualizuje index.html. To dělá celý workflow mnohem jednodušším – jeden příkaz vytvoří blog post a přidá ho do indexu se správnou kategorií.

Typografie je důležitá. Přidáním podpory pro českou typografii (pevné mezery pro předložky, čísla s jednotkami atd.) se blog posty staly profesionálnějšími a čitelnějšími. To ukazuje, že i takové detaily mají význam.

Proč to stojí za to

Když máš sbírku stories a chceš z nich udělat blog posty, nemusíš to dělat manuálně. Můžeš si postavit prompt, který to udělá automaticky. Se všemi pravidly – tone of voice, typografie, formát, automatizace.

Blog generator je teď součástí mého workflow. Šetří mi čas, protože nemusím přemýšlet o formátování – prompt to udělá za mě. A zároveň mám kontrolu nad tím, jak blog posty vypadají, protože všechno je v promptu.

Pokud máš podobný problém – sbírku dokumentů, které chceš transformovat na blog posty – zkus to. Možná zjistíš, že je to jednodušší, než sis myslel.

Časté otázky

Proč si stavět vlastní blog generator místo manuálního psaní?

Měl jsem 45 cursor stories ve složce. Manuálně přepisovat každou na blog post? To by trvalo věčnost. S promptem to udělám jedním příkazem – včetně typografie, formátování a přidání do indexu. Čas ušetřený, konzistence zachovaná.

Kolik iterací trvá vytvořit funkční prompt?

U mě to bylo 7 iterací. Od základního promptu s tone of voice až po finální verzi s automatickou aktualizací indexu. První verze fungovala, ale potřebovala úpravy – třeba jsem nejdřív vytvořil verzi bez nadpisů sekcí, protože example je neměl. Iterativní testování je klíčové.

Co všechno prompt automatizuje?

Všechno. Přečte story, transformuje ji na blog post v mém tónu hlasu, aplikuje českou typografii (pevné mezery pro předložky, čísla s jednotkami), vytvoří HTML soubor a aktualizuje index.html. Jeden příkaz, hotovo.

Proč je důležitá česká typografie v blog postech?

Detaily mají význam. Pevné mezery pro předložky, čísla s jednotkami, správné titulky – to dělá blog posty profesionálnějšími a čitelnějšími. A když to máš v promptu, nemusíš na to myslet. Automaticky správně.

Jak strukturovat prompt pro konzistentní výsledky?

Jasné sekce, každá se svým účelem. Tone of voice, typografie, HTML formát, proces. Dobře navržený prompt s jasnými instrukcemi = konzistentní výsledky. Žádné hádání, žádné překvapení.

Tom